Okla. Stat. tit. 21, § 1040.21

Sending or selling of materials with knowledge of judgment

Added by Laws 1968, c. 121, § 11, emerg. eff

Any matter which, following the entry of a judgment that it is obscene material or child sexual abuse material, is sent or caused to be sent, brought or caused to be brought, into this state for sale or commercially distributed, given away or offered to be given away, by any person with knowledge of the judgment, or is in the possession of any such person with intent to sell or commercially distribute or exhibit or give away or offer to give away, is subject to the provisions of Section 1040.13 of this title.
